UMMAH is an Arabic term denoting a grouping of individuals constituting a larger community with a single identity. The term is often translated as "community" or "people," and the plural (umam) is commonly used in Arabic with the meaning "nations."Other Semitic languages also employ this root (ʾ MM) to designate social groups that share a common … WebStati con popolazione di religione islamica. WebResponsibility of the Ummah. All those who were led by the Messengers to the knowledge of the Truth and Divine guidance were formed into a community, an Ummah. Every Ummah was charged with the same mission as the Messengers of witnessing to the Truth.
